The crossover appeal was huge. YA wasn't just for teens; adults were devouring 'Mockingjay.' Literary fiction readers were picking up Scandinavian noir. Fantasy fans were reading historical epics. A theme was 'genre-blending excellence.' The walls between categories got lower. The bestsellers were often masterclasses in taking the compelling elements of one genre—the pacing of a thriller, the world-building of fantasy, the emotional depth of literary fiction—and applying them to another. They refused to be pigeonholed, which maximized their audience.

Can we talk about the sheer dominance of series and franchises? It wasn't just about themes in the text, but about theme parks of storytelling. 'The Hunger Games,' 'Millennium,' 'Twilight,' 'The Wheel of Time' with 'The Gathering Storm,' Ken Follett's Century trilogy... readers weren't just buying a book; they were buying into an ecosystem. This trend spoke to a desire for deep, long-term immersion. Once you connected with characters and a world, you wanted to stay there for multiple volumes. Publishers and audiences were both leaning into the security of a known quantity, which definitely shaped what hit the top of the lists.

A lot of the discourse at the time focused on strong, often deeply traumatized, female protagonists. Lisbeth, Katniss, Skeeter, Aibileen, Minny... even in fantasy, you had Vin from 'The Well of Ascension' hitting big in paperback. Their strength wasn't just physical; it was resilience, intelligence, and moral grit. But crucially, their stories often involved navigating oppressive patriarchal structures. This felt like a mainstreaming of feminist narratives, meeting a cultural moment where conversations about gender and power were becoming louder and more central.

A focus on economic anxiety dressed in different genres. The Hunger Games are literally about resource extraction from districts to feed the Capitol. 'The Help' is about undervalued labor. The financial crimes in Larsson. Even in fantasy, the class systems are brutally economic. The subtext of almost every conflict was resources: who has them, who controls them, who is exploited for them. Fiction was processing the root causes of the 2008 crash through metaphor, making the unseen mechanics of inequality vividly clear.

For me, the common thread is 'the burden of secrets.' Almost every major book had a huge, society-shaking secret at its core: the truth about the Hunger Games, the conspiracy against Salander, the private lives of the Jackson households in 'The Help.' The narrative tension came from whether and how that secret would be exposed. In an era just before our current obsession with transparency and leaks, fiction was deeply preoccupied with the power of hidden knowledge and the explosive cost of bringing it to light.

What themes dominate bestselling books 2010?

3 回答2025-08-20 05:25:21
I've noticed that the bestselling books from 2010 often revolved around dystopian futures and young adult coming-of-age stories. The Hunger Games' by Suzanne Collins was a massive hit, introducing readers to a brutal world where survival was the only goal. This theme resonated deeply with readers, possibly reflecting societal anxieties about the future. Another dominant theme was paranormal romance, with books like 'Twilight' by Stephenie Meyer continuing to captivate audiences. The blend of supernatural elements and emotional drama created a perfect storm for commercial success. Realistic fiction also had its place, with novels like 'The Help' by Kathryn Stockett tackling heavy social issues in an accessible way. It seems like 2010 was a year where readers gravitated towards stories that offered both escape and emotional depth.

What themes united the best selling books in the 1960s?

4 回答2026-07-21 00:10:05
I keep thinking about the humor. So much of the decade's iconic literature is darkly, absurdly funny. 'Catch-22', 'Portnoy's Complaint', even 'The Graduate' has its painfully awkward comic moments. The theme might be the use of satire and comedy as a weapon against hypocrisy, repression, and insanity. When the world stops making sense, you either laugh or cry, and these authors chose to laugh in a way that exposed the rot. This wasn't gentle humor; it was confrontational and transgressive. It broke taboos about what you could talk about and how you could talk about it. The huge commercial success of these books proved that audiences were ready for that kind of cathartic, rule-breaking laughter. It was a theme of liberation through mockery.
